tris(3,5-difluorophenyl)phosphine

Base Information
  • Chemical Name:tris(3,5-difluorophenyl)phosphine
  • CAS No.:132698-61-4
  • Molecular Formula:C18H9F6P
  • Molecular Weight:370.234
